Vodafone UK and Three UK completed their merger on 31 May 2025, creating the largest mobile operator in the UK.
A commitment was made to invest £11 billion over the next 10 years into the joint network which aims to improve signal, enhance data speeds and increase network resilience.
Customers of Vodafone UK and Three UK will be able to use both networks, their phones will use the signal of whichever network is strongest at their location. This will bring better mobile coverage to 16,500 square kilometres of the country – an area roughly 10x the size of London.
As of August 2025, VodafoneThree has been enabled network sharing at 500 masts across the UK. By March 2026, 10,000 more network sites will have access to both networks.
The roll out of shared access has already started in the areas of the country that will gain the most benefit from it. 95% of the rollout will be complete within six years, with the entire rollout finished in eight years.
